This document summarizes the key components and functions of a concrete batching plant. A batching plant efficiently mixes cement, aggregates, water, and other additives according to a mix design to produce concrete. The main parts of the plant include cement silos, conveyors, aggregate bins, a pan mixer, and a control room. Cement and aggregates are stored and precisely measured and fed into the pan mixer. Water and other additives are then added before the concrete is discharged into transit mixers. The batching plant is able to produce a specific volume of concrete, such as 30 cubic meters per hour, according to its classification.

U.P. Bridge Corporation constructs bridges throughout Uttar Pradesh to connect all parts of the state. The training focused on pile foundations, which transfer structural loads deep into the ground. There are two main types of piles: end bearing piles, which transfer load to a strong soil layer, and friction piles, which transfer load across the full pile height through surface friction. Pile caps distribute loads from structures to piles, and piers provide intermediate support between foundations and bridges.
Piles are deep foundations used to transfer structural loads through weak or wet soils to stronger soils below. Piles can be classified based on function (end bearing, friction, tension), material (concrete, timber, steel), or installation method (driven, cast-in-place). Key factors in pile design include soil properties, load types, and groundwater conditions. The ultimate load capacity of a pile considers end bearing and side friction, while the allowable load uses a factor of safety. Dynamic testing and soil parameters can be used to estimate pile capacities.

Pile types can be classified based on function, material, or construction method. Common pile types include end bearing piles, friction piles, and composite piles made of different materials. Piles are also classified as concrete piles, which can be pre-cast or cast-in-situ, timber piles, steel piles like H-piles or pipe piles, and composite piles combining materials. Construction methods include displacement piles that displace soil during installation and replacement piles that extract soil to form the pile shaft.
